Pick the Right Window Care Approach

Selecting the appropriate window cleaning method is vital for achieving the best results. Different techniques address various types of buildings and window conditions. Traditional methods, such as squeegees and buckets, are useful for smaller structures and can offer a deep clean when performed by skilled professionals. However, for high-rise buildings, more advanced methods like water-fed poles and aerial lifts are necessary to ensure safety and effectiveness.

Also, the selection of cleaning product serves as an vital factor. Some approaches employ chemical cleaners, while others may depend on deionized water technology to avoid residues and streaks. Each technique has its benefits based on the particular requirements of the business environment. Ultimately, evaluating elements like glass variety, elevation, and weather factors will guide businesses in choosing the best-fitting glass cleaning approach, guaranteeing a refined and expert appearance that demonstrates their brand's image.

Rubber scrapers and Scrubbers

While numerous tools aid in the art of window cleaning, squeegees and scrubbers prove to be key tools for reaching a streak-free finish. Squeegees, with their rubber blades, offer a swift and effective way to remove water and cleaning solutions from glass surfaces. Their design allows for peak control, minimizing the chances of streaking. Meanwhile, scrubbers include absorbent pads that effectively lift dirt and grime before the squeegee takes its turn. The mix of these tools guarantees a deep cleaning, boosting both the efficiency and quality of the window cleaning process. Proper technique—using a consistent angle and applying adequate pressure—even more improves their effectiveness, making them indispensable in any commercial window cleaning endeavor.

Essential Safety Equipment

Safety protective equipment is an important aspect of commercial window cleaning, assuring the protection of workers as they undertake their tasks at different heights. Key items consist of harnesses and lanyards, which prevent falls while working on ladders or suspended platforms. Hard hats protect against falling debris, while safety goggles shield eyes from splashes and dust. Non-slip footwear is necessary for maintaining traction on wet surfaces. Furthermore, gloves provide grip and safeguard hands from harsh cleaning chemicals. High-visibility vests are important in urban environments, making workers more noticeable to pedestrians and traffic. By equipping employees with the appropriate safety gear, companies can minimize risks and promote a secure working environment, ultimately enhancing efficiency and professionalism in window cleaning operations.

Fast Hacks for Sustaining Your Windows Between Cleanings

Keeping windows clean between professional services can significantly increase their clarity and lifespan. Consistent upkeep avoids dirt buildup and streaks, maintaining a neat look. A useful technique is using a soft cloth or microfiber towel for weekly wipe-downs that eliminate dust and fingerprints. When cleaning outside, a mild water rinse can remove airborne particles without causing scratches on the glass.

Additionally, combining vinegar and water serves as an effective method to address smudges. Applying this solution with a squeegee enables you to obtain a smudge-free finish. It is furthermore advisable to review window frames and seals on a routine basis for symptoms of wear or damage, as these factors can impact overall window performance. By implementing these simple methods, businesses can maintain their windows' appearance and functionality, extending the periods between professional cleanings while fostering a visually appealing environment.
